What is a step-up transformer for solar power plant?
The step-up transformer for solar power plant raises this output to medium or high voltages (such as 11kV, 33kV, or higher). This allows the energy to be transmitted efficiently to the grid or distribution system. In essence, the solar power plant transformer acts as the bridge between local solar generation and national transmission systems.
What is a step up transformer substation?
Brunstock’s step up transformer substations are designed to convert power on solar farms from LV to MV. Our modular pad mounted (metal-clad) substations convert low-voltage AC power generated by the PV inverter into medium-voltage AC power and feed it into the power grid.
How do I choose a transformer for a solar power plant?
One of the most important steps in choosing a transformer for solar power plant use is sizing. Improper transformer sizing can create bottlenecks or overstrain equipment. Key factors to consider include: Capacity Matching – The transformer should be rated slightly above the inverter output to handle full load plus margin.
Why do solar power plants need a transformer?
In simple terms, a transformer for solar power plant operations ensures that the electricity generated by solar panels can be delivered effectively to the grid. Photovoltaic panels and inverters typically produce low- or medium-voltage electricity. However, transmission systems require higher voltages to move power over long distances.
